Fetterolf had a crude tattoo of what appeared to be the letters JP, JS, JD, JB, SP, SS, SD, or SB on her right arm, just below her shoulder.

Details

On September 12, 1976, an unidentified female was found deceased in Baltimore, Maryland.  She had been sexually assaulted, murdered, and partially wrapped in a white sheet. In 2021, the victim was identified through forensic genetic genealogy as Margaret Fetterolf.  Fetterolf was from Alexandria, Virginia, and last attended the Hayfield Secondary School.  Investigators have been unable to determine how or why she was in the Baltimore area, and are looking for anyone who may have known her.  Anyone with information is asked to contact the Baltimore County Police Department.

Remarks

She wore a white/beige pullover; short-sleeved top; Levi’s beige and yellow jeans; white bra; leather brown shoes, with soft rubber composition sole and laces; and striped, brown/gray/beige knee socks.  She also wore a rawhide, string necklace, with a small round bead.
